About

The Black Sheep is chef Danielle Grigorian's first restaurant, and it landed on North Main in the old Two Chefs space. Before this, she ran the kitchen at Jianna downtown, so she came in already knowing the Greenville dining scene. Now she's cooking the food she wants to cook. The menu is Mediterranean, but not the version you usually see around here. It leans into Armenian cooking, then rotates through a few other Mediterranean countries each season. That means the menu changes through the year, so a dish you loved might be gone by your next visit, and something new takes its place. A few plates come up again and again from people who've been: the lamb kibbeh and the wagyu kebab. The cocktails get the same care, mixed by bartenders who clearly take the craft seriously. In a city with plenty of good places to eat, The Black Sheep has earned a reputation as one of the few that reaches for true fine dining, the kind of meal you plan a night around. People notice the details, from the room to the way the table is set. What a page like this can't tell you is the story behind the name and the four countries on the menu. That part is hers to tell.
